About the role

Delivering Deal Value (DDV) is a market leading team focussed on identifying and executing value creation opportunities in relation to mergers acquisitions and divestments. We work with the worlds best known Private Equity Houses Pharma & Life Sciences Corporates and Private Healthcare Providers on deals typically ranging in value from 50m to 5bn.

Our team includes people with a range of backgrounds including people with prior roles in industry investors career consultants and accountants. This blend of backgrounds helps us learn from each other

and stay at the top of the market delivering fantastic results for our clients on landmark Deals.

The Health and Pharma team has grown significantly and with the deal market on the rise there is significant opportunity to join the team at a senior level and progress.

We are recruiting at the Senior Manager and Director level at either of these levels you will have full end to end ownership for delivering client engagements and business development activities. Both roles have a high degree of autonomy with Directors leading delivery of more complex engagements and spending a greater proportion of time building client relationships and securing new engagements.

    A career in the DDV team is a unique and rewarding challenge. Our work is high profile often quite complex and delivered under tight deadlines. The opportunity for personal and career development is extraordinary engaging with senior client teams on their biggest priorities. The role offers fantastic opportunities for progression especially for people who are self starters able to build relationships be intellectually curious and have high attention to detail

    Whilst the team is London based deal activity is global therefore projects can involve travel which can be at short notice. Occasionally projects may also involve being based overseas for multiple weeks and candidates should be prepared for this.

    The role is within our Health and Pharma sector and you will lead projects bringing in functionals and subject matter specialists based on project demand. While we anticipate you will spend the majority of your time within the sector there is flexibility to work with our wider sector teams based on your experience and market demand.

    What your days will look like:

    You will tailor our service offering and project approach based on client need and deal requirements. Typical projects include:

    • Predeal value creation advisory / how can transformation and divestment generate greater shareholder return

    • Buy and sell side operational due diligence

    • Synergy development and review

    • Carve out and divestment support

    • Mergers & Acquisitions Integration

    • Postacquisition performance improvement

    The skills & experience were looking for:

    • Experience in one or more of; operational due diligence carve outs integrations or operational transformation. Either as an advisor in a PE portfolio team or within a Corporate

    • Held an operational line management role or a transformational role in a corporate have been involved in the operational side of private equity

    • Able to think strategically and connect overall objectives to cross functional impacts

    • Have a value creation mindset and an ability to articulate critical value preservation and creation actions required in order to execute a deal

    • Experience as a Programme Lead building relationships with senior stakeholders and leading a team to execute complex programmes

    • Operational management experience gained within a Pharmaceutical or Healthcare environment. Either from within industry or as a consultant

    • Professional services experience as an advisor to clients undertaking M&A projects

    • An understanding of regulatory environment in relation to one or more of; Pharmaceuticals Medical Devices or provision of Health Services

    • Experience in complex programme delivery such as carve outs integrations or business transformation.

    • Comfort around financial analysis and understanding the interrelationship with operational drivers

    • Attention to detail and an ability to deliver robust views under time pressure

    • Ability to engage communicate and build relationships with senior business leaders
